The fundamental purpose of a septic tank is to receive all wastewater from a household or building. It acts as a primary treatment facility, separating solids which settle as sludge, and lighter materials like grease which float as scum, allowing for partial anaerobic digestion before the liquid effluent is discharged to a drainfield.
Septic tanks in New Jersey typically have a service life of 20 to 30 years for concrete tanks and potentially longer for high-density polyethylene (HDPE) models, provided they are correctly installed and regularly maintained. Factors such as regular pumping, avoiding corrosive substances, and the local soil and water table conditions significantly influence their longevity.

The cost of installing a septic system is highly variable, determined by site-specific factors like soil conditions, terrain, the size and type of system required, and prevailing labor rates in New Jersey. A detailed, on-site assessment by a qualified professional is necessary to obtain an accurate estimate for the installation.
The 'average cost' of a septic tank is a component of the overall system installation, and its price varies based on size and material (e.g., concrete, polyethylene). This cost is a portion of the total project, which includes excavation, piping, drainfield construction, permitting, and labor, all of which are subject to local market conditions.
New Jersey's septic system permitting process is governed by the NJDEP and local health departments, often requiring detailed engineering plans, soil evaluations, and adherence to specific construction standards. Considerations for coastal areas, groundwater protection, and seasonal weather patterns can introduce unique requirements that necessitate specialized knowledge.
